The laws that BTG is referring to involve domain squatting, or trademark infringement - where someone buys a domain with the intent of holding it hostage until the interested party pays a fortune to take it over.

For example -

Let's say Microsoft accidentally forgets to renew their domain name, and someone else buys it up, then uses it to host pornography until Microsoft agrees to pay a hefty ransom to the new owner. - Thats domain squatting.

The other case is trademark confusion - for example - Mike Rowe from Dirty Jobs gives up that gig and decides he wants to enter the software publishing business, and he buys the domain name MikeRoweSoft.com - Microsoft may have a case if it can be determined that MikeRoweSoft.com is too similar to their trademarked Microsoft.com  

So - which case applies to www.electstevedawes.com ?

The answer is neither. http://www.electstevedawes.com is not trying to bribe the candidate Steve Dawes.

And one cannot trademark a person's name, unless that name is 'distinctive'. ( http://www.wipo.int/sme/en/faq/tm_faqs_q4.html ) - Doing a Facebook search for 'Steve Dawes' brings up dozens of results, so that avenue is closed.
